Significado de Moved
Past tense of the verb 'to move', meaning to change location.
In simple words: To go from one place to another.
Moved en una frase
- They moved to a new city last year.
- She moved the chair closer to the window.
- He was moved by the touching story.
- The team moved quickly to finish the project.
- After the meeting, we moved the furniture around.

Collocations with Moved
- moved quickly
- moved emotionally
- moved to a new place
- moved around
- moved house
Synonyms for Moved
- transported
- shifted
- relocated
- transferred
- displaced
Common mistakes with Moved
- Confused with 'moved' as a past tense of 'move' versus 'move' as a noun.
- Using 'moved' for static locations instead of actions.
- Mixing up tense; ensure to use 'moved' for past actions.
